设计模式专栏
文章平均质量分 77
关于设计模式的学习
老板加点辣!
这个作者很懒,什么都没留下…
展开
-
设计模式学习终章
GOF 工厂模式 简单工厂 一个抽象产品类派生出多个具体的产品类,但是一个工厂就生产了全部的产品 简单工厂在创建对象的时候不需要具体的逻辑,只要用户的一个标识就可以获取对应的产品。 例子:图形,圆形,矩形,工厂 优点:每次增加一个产品类只需要增加一个实现类即可(实现产品接口 缺点:如果添加一个产品类,那么我们就需要在工厂类中添加对应的代码(违反开闭原则) 工厂方法 有一个抽象工厂派生出多个具体的工厂,每个工厂生产一件具体的产品 每个具体的产品类都有一个具体的工厂类生产 优点: 易于扩展,如果需要原创 2021-04-29 16:53:25 · 98 阅读 · 0 评论 -
关于设计模式
关于设计模式什么设计模式?设计模式本质?为什么要学习设计模式? 学习设计模式有什么好处呢?:有哪些设计模式呢?oop七大原则 什么设计模式? 设计模式是前辈们对代码开发经验的总结,是解决特定问题的一系列套路。它不是语法规定,而是一套用来提高代码的可复用性,可维护性,可读性,稳健性以及安全性的解决方案。 设计模式本质? 面向对象设计原则的实际运用,是对类的封装性,继承性和多态性以及类的关联关系和组合关系的充分理解。 为什么要学习设计模式? 学习设计模式有什么好处呢?: 提高程序员的思维能力,编程原创 2021-03-17 23:08:39 · 49 阅读 · 0 评论